Short Term Debt Formula

Short-Term Debt = Current Portion of Long-Term Debt + Short-Term Loans + Commercial Paper + Other Short-Term Borrowings

What is Canadian National Railway annual short term debt?

The current annual short term debt of CNI is $812.43 M

What is the all time high annual short term debt for Canadian National Railway?

Canadian National Railway all-time high annual short term debt is $1.85 B

What is Canadian National Railway annual short term debt year-on-year change?

Over the past year, CNI annual short term debt has changed by -$1.04 B (-56.13%)

What is Canadian National Railway quarterly short term debt?

The current quarterly short term debt of CNI is $812.43 M

What is the all time high quarterly short term debt for Canadian National Railway?

Canadian National Railway all-time high quarterly short term debt is $2.23 B

What is Canadian National Railway quarterly short term debt year-on-year change?

Over the past year, CNI quarterly short term debt has changed by -$1.41 B (-63.49%)
